“Microconcerts” by the RSB in the Collections

The address Schlossplatz has remained. But behind the partially reconstructed façade of the Berlin Palace, the Humboldt Forum opens up as a new meeting place with collections from many cultures of the world and a programme of all the arts.

In addition to the National Museums in Berlin and the traces of the site’s history, the exhibition “Berlin Global” by the City Museum and “After Nature” by the Humboldt University have found space in the Humboldt Forum.

In the anniversary season of the Rundfunk-Sinfonieorchester Berlin, chamber ensembles of the RSB perform at the Humboldt Forum for the first time.
The musicians are returning to the historic venue, where the RSB has performed several times in the past at the Palace of the Republic.
Inspired by the collections and exhibitions, they will play micro-concerts on five museum Sundays between January and June 2024.

The RSB members’ performances will take place during opening hours.
Admission is free.
